Eagle cross country team shines in Webster City

The Eagle Grove boys cross country team came back from last Tuesday’s Lynx Invitational with a bunch of hardware. They looked good in just their second meet of the season, with the varsity taking sixth in the team standings and the JV finishing at the top of their competition. Head coach Ben Demuth couldn’t have been happier with the results.

“I was very pleased with our overall performance at this meet,” said Demuth. “We have a few things to work on before our next meet, at the varsity level, to place higher but I thought some of them had a great night. Our JV runners, in my opinion, were the toast of the meet. We ran against some quality schools in both 3A and 4A. The guys showed the depth of our program by going out and dominating the race with all five scorers in the top 13 finishers. We ran away from the field in winning by almost 50 points.”

The varsity portion was won by Humboldt with 45 points. The Wildcats far outdistanced the second place Wildcats with 82 points on their home course. Fort Dodge had 83, South Hamilton 136, St. Edmond 137 and the Eagles 149 points out of 14 teams.
